EncoderParameter

EncoderParameter(Encoder, byte)

Yeni bir örneğini başlatırEncoderParameter belirtilen sınıfEncoder object ve bir işaretsiz 8 bit tam sayı. ayarlarValueType property içinValueTypeByte ve ayarlarNumberOfValues özelliğinden 1. ‘ye

public EncoderParameter(Encoder encoder, byte value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ueByteDepolanan değerini belirten 8 bitlik işaretsiz bir tamsayı.EncoderParameter nesne.

Ayrıca bakınız


EncoderParameter(Encoder, byte, bool)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ir 8 bitlik değer. ayarlarValueType property içinValueTypeUndefined veyaValueTypeByte , ve ayarlarNumberOfValues 1. için özellik

public EncoderParameter(Encoder encoder, byte value, bool undefined)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ueByteDepolanan değeri belirten bir baytEncoderParameter nesne.
undefinedBooleaneğer doğruysa,ValueType özellik şuna ayarlandı: ValueTypeUndefined ; aksi halde,ValueType özelliği olarak ayarlandıValueTypeByte.

Ayrıca bakınız


EncoderParameter(Encoder, short)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ir, 16 bit tam sayı. ayarlarValueType property içinValueTypeShort ve ayarlarNumberOfValues özelliğinden 1. ‘ye

public EncoderParameter(Encoder encoder, short value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ueInt16the içinde depolanan değeri belirten 16 bitlik bir tam sayıEncoderParameter nesne. Negatif olmamalıdır.

Ayrıca bakınız


EncoderParameter(Encoder, long)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ir 64 bit tam sayı. ayarlarValueType property içinValueTypeLong (32 bit) ve the değerini ayarlarNumberOfValues 1. için özellik

public EncoderParameter(Encoder encoder, long value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ueInt64içinde depolanan değeri belirten 64 bitlik bir tam sayıEncoderParameter object. Negatif olmamalıdır. Bu parametre, içinde depolanan öncesinde 32 bitlik bir tam sayıya dönüştürülür.EncoderParameter nesne.

Ayrıca bakınız


EncoderParameter(Encoder, int, int)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ncodernesne ve bir çift 32 bit tam sayı. Tam sayı çifti bir kesri temsil eder, birinci tam sayı pay ve ikinci tam sayı paydadır. ValueType mülkValueTypeRational , ve ayarlarNumberOfValues 1. için özellik

public EncoderParameter(Encoder encoder, int numerator, int denominator)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
numeratorInt32Bir kesrin payını temsil eden 32 bitlik bir tam sayı. Negatif olmamalıdır.
denominatorInt32Bir kesrin paydasını temsil eden 32 bitlik bir tam sayı. Negatif olmamalıdır.

Ayrıca bakınız


EncoderParameter(Encoder, long, long)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ir çift 64 bit tam sayı. Tam sayı çifti bir tamsayı aralığını temsil eder, ilk tam sayı aralıktaki en küçük sayıdır ve ikinci tam sayı aralıktaki en büyük sayıdır. ValueType mülkValueTypeLongRange , ve ayarlarNumberOfValues 1. için özellik

public EncoderParameter(Encoder encoder, long rangebegin, long rangeend)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
rangebeginInt64Bir tamsayı aralığındaki en küçük sayıyı temsil eden 64 bitlik bir tam sayı. Negatif olmamalıdır. Bu parametre, bellekte saklanmadan önce 32 bitlik bir tam sayıya dönüştürülür.EncoderParameter nesne.
rangeendInt64Bir tamsayı aralığındaki en büyük sayıyı temsil eden 64 bitlik bir tam sayı. Negatif olmamalıdır. Bu parametre, bellekte saklanmadan önce 32 bitlik bir tam sayıya dönüştürülür.EncoderParameter nesne.

Ayrıca bakınız


EncoderParameter(Encoder, int, int, int, int)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ve dört, 32 bit tamsayı. Dört tam sayı, bir kesir aralığını temsil eder. İlk iki tam sayı, aralıktaki en küçük kesri ve kalan iki tam sayı, aralıktaki en büyük kesri temsil eder. ayarlarValueType özellik to ValueTypeRationalRange , ve set NumberOfValues 1. için özellik

public EncoderParameter(Encoder encoder, int numerator1, int demoninator1, int numerator2, 
    int demoninator2)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
numerator1Int32Aralıktaki en küçük kesrin payını temsil eden 32 bitlik bir tam sayı. Negatif olmamalıdır.
demoninator1Int32Aralıktaki en küçük kesrin paydasını temsil eden 32 bitlik bir tam sayı. Negatif olmamalıdır.
numerator2Int32Aralıktaki en büyük kesrin payını temsil eden 32 bitlik bir tam sayı. Negatif olmamalıdır.
demoninator2Int32Aralıktaki en büyük kesrin paydasını temsil eden 32 bitlik bir tam sayı. Negatif olmamalıdır.

Ayrıca bakınız


EncoderParameter(Encoder, string)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ir karakter dizisi. Dize, dizininde depolanmadan önce boş sonlandırılmış bir ASCII dizesine dönüştürülür.EncoderParameter nesne. ayarlarValueType özelliğiValueTypeAscii , ve set NumberOfValues NULL sonlandırıcı dahil olmak üzere ASCII dizesinin uzunluğuna özellik.

public EncoderParameter(Encoder encoder, string value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ueStringAString bu, içindeki depolanmış değerini belirtir.EncoderParameter nesne.

Ayrıca bakınız


EncoderParameter(Encoder, byte[])

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ve işaretsiz 8 bitlik tamsayılar dizisi. ValueType mülkValueTypeByte , ve ayarlarNumberOfValues dizideki öğelerin sayısı için özellik.

public EncoderParameter(Encoder encoder, byte[] value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ueByte[]Depolanan değerlerini belirten 8 bitlik işaretsiz tamsayılar dizisiEncoderParameter nesne.

Ayrıca bakınız


EncoderParameter(Encoder, byte[], bool)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ir bayt dizisi. ayarlarValueType özelliğiValueTypeUndefined or ValueTypeByte ve ayarlarNumberOfValues dizideki öğe sayısına özelliği.

public EncoderParameter(Encoder encoder, byte[] value, bool undefined)
ParametreTipTanım
encoderEncoderBirEncoderparamet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ueByte[]içinde depolanan değerleri belirten bir bayt dizisidir.EncoderParameter nesne.
undefinedBooleaneğer doğruysa,ValueType özellik şuna ayarlandı: ValueTypeUndefined ; aksi takdirde, ValueType özellik set içinValueTypeByte.

Ayrıca bakınız


EncoderParameter(Encoder, short[])

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ir dizi 16 bit tam sayı. ayarlarValueType özelliğiValueTypeShort , ve the değerini ayarlarNumberOfValues dizideki öğelerin sayısı için özellik.

public EncoderParameter(Encoder encoder, short[] value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ueInt16[]içinde depolanan değerleri belirten 16 bitlik bir tamsayı dizisi.EncoderParameter object. Dizideki tamsayılar negatif olmamalıdır.

Ayrıca bakınız


EncoderParameter(Encoder, long[])

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ve bir dizi 64 bit tam sayı. ayarlarValueType özelliğiValueTypeLong (32 bit) ve set NumberOfValues dizideki öğelerin sayısı için özellik.

public EncoderParameter(Encoder encoder, long[] value)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
valueInt64[]içinde depolanan değerlerini belirten 64 bitlik tamsayılar dizisi.EncoderParameter nesne. Dizideki tamsayılar negatif olmamalıdır. 64 bit tam sayılar, dizide depolanmadan önce 32 bit tam sayılara dönüştürülür EncoderParameter nesne.

Ayrıca bakınız


EncoderParameter(Encoder, int[], int[])

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ve iki 32 bit tamsayı dizisi. İki dizi, bir kesir dizisini temsil eder. ValueType mülkValueTypeRational , ve ayarlarNumberOfValuesiçindeki element sayısına özelliknumerator içindeki element sayısıyla aynı olması gereken dizidenominator dizi.

public EncoderParameter(Encoder encoder, int[] numerator, int[] denominator)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
numeratorInt32[]Kesirlerin paylarını belirten 32 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ır.
denominatorInt32[]Kesirlerin paydalarını belirten 32 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ır. Belirli bir indeksin paydası, aynı indeksin payı ile eşleştirilir.

Ayrıca bakınız


EncoderParameter(Encoder, long[], long[])

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ve iki 64-bit tamsayı dizisi. İki dizi, bir dizi tamsayı aralığını temsil eder. ValueType mülkValueTypeLongRange , ve ayarlarNumberOfValuesiçindeki element sayısına özellikrangebegin içindeki element sayısıyla aynı olması gereken dizirangeend dizi.

public EncoderParameter(Encoder encoder, long[] rangebegin, long[] rangeend)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
rangebeginInt64[]Tamsayı aralıkları için minimum değerleri belirten 64 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ır. 64 bit tamsayılar, içinde depolanmadan önce 32 bit tam sayılara dönüştürülür.EncoderParameter nesne.
rangeendInt64[]Tamsayı aralıkları için maksimum değerleri belirten 64-b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ır. 64 bit tamsayılar, içinde depolanmadan önce 32 bit tam sayılara dönüştürülür.EncoderParameters nesne. Belirli bir dizinin maksimum değeri, aynı dizinin minimum değeriyle eşleştirilir.

Ayrıca bakınız


EncoderParameter(Encoder, int[], int[], int[], int[])

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ve 32 bit tamsayılardan oluşan dört dizi. Dört dizi, bir dizinin rasyonel aralıklarını temsil eder. Rasyonel aralık, minimum kesirli değerden maksimum kesirli değere kadar tüm kesirlerin kümesidir. ValueType mülkValueTypeRationalRange , ve ayarlarNumberOfValues özelliği, in içindeki öğelerin sayısınanumerator1 diğer üç dizideki öğe sayısıyla aynı olması gereken dizi.

public EncoderParameter(Encoder encoder, int[] numerator1, int[] denominator1, int[] numerator2, 
    int[] denominator2)
ParametreTipTanım
encoderEncoderBirEncoder par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
numerator1Int32[]Aralıklar için minimum değerlerin paylarını belirten 32 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ır.
denominator1Int32[]Aralıklar için minimum değerlerin paydalarını belirten 32 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ır.
numerator2Int32[]Aralıklar için maksimum değerlerin paylarını belirten 32 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ır.
denominator2Int32[]Aralıklar için maksimum değerlerin paydalarını belirten 32 bit tamsayı dizisi. Dizideki tamsayılar negatif olmamalıdır.

Ayrıca bakınız


EncoderParameter(Encoder, int, int, int)

Yeni bir örneğini başlatırEncoderParameterBelirtilen ile sınıfEncoder nesne ve değerlerin sayısını, değerlerin veri türünü, ve içinde depolanan değerlere bir işaretçiyi belirten üç tamsayıEncoderParameter nesne.

public EncoderParameter(Encoder encoder, int numberOfValues, int type, int value)
ParametreTipTanım
encoderEncoderBirEncoder the parametre kategorisinin genel olarak benzersiz tanımlayıcısını içine alan nesne.
numberOfValuesInt32içinde depolanan değerlerin sayısını belirten bir tamsayıEncoderParameter nesne. buNumberOfValues özellik bu değere set ‘dir.
typeInt32Bir üyesiEncoderParameterValueType içinde depolanan değerlerin veri tipini belirten numaralandırmaEncoderParameter nesne. buType and ValueType özellikler bu değere ayarlanır.
valueInt32tarafından belirtilen türdeki bir dizi değere yönelik bir işaretçitype parametre.

Ayrıca bakınız